Apple has been rather relentless in their pursuit against their competitors in the smartphone business – Android. They have chased Samsung pretty much all over the world, and have handed out lawsuits to both HTC and Motorola as well. The good news for Android manufacturers is that Google’s Eric Schmidt has stepped forward and affirmed that Google will be lending their support to their partners who are, or who will be, embroiled in lawsuits.
“We tell our partners, including the ones here in Taiwan, we will support them. For example we have been supporting HTC in its dispute with Apple because we think that the Apple thing is not correct,”
This does not come as a surprise as Google has tossed HTC some patents their way in a legal battle against Apple, in hopes that said patents will lend HTC some credence and ammunition in their fight. With Apple showing no signs of slowing down in their lawsuits, manufacturers probably needed to hear this from Google themselves as a sign of reassurance that Google will have their back.
